¶FOISTER, v. Only in vbl.n. foist(e)ring, foishtering, fussing, palaver, affected behaviour (Ayr. 1825 Jam.).Ayr. 1823 Galt Entail lxiv.:
We had no foistring and parleyvooing, like your novelle turtle-doves — but discoursed in a sober and wise-like manner anent the cost and charge o' a family.
